Извлечение данных в HTML из PHP и присвоение ему идентификатора - PullRequest
0 голосов
/ 07 марта 2019

У меня есть php-код, то есть

<?php
$dbServername = "localhost";
$dbUsername = "root";
$dbPassword = "";
$dbName = "uppercase"; 
$con = mysqli_connect($dbServername,$dbUsername,$dbPassword,$dbName) or 
die(mysqli_error());      
mysqli_select_db($con,$dbName);
$sql = "SELECT * FROM urltable ;";
$result = mysqli_query($con,$sql);
$resultCheck = mysqli_num_rows($result);    
if ($resultCheck > 0 ) {
while ($row = mysqli_fetch_assoc($result)){
$row['name'];
echo $row['url'];
}
}
mysqli_close($con);
?>

. Я хочу взять данные, хранящиеся в ($ row ['name']), сохранить их в HTML и присвоить им некоторый идентификатор.

например: Мой код JavaScript

chrome.tabs.getSelected(null,function(tab) {
var tablink = tab.url;
var tabtitle = tab.title;
document.getElementById("lol").value=tablink;
document.getElementById("card").value=tabtitle;
});

КОД HTML

<input type="hidden" id="lol" name="lol" value="" />
<input type="hidden" id="card" name="card" value="" />   
First Name: <input type="text" name="name1">
<input type="Submit">
</form>
<form action="http://localhost/retrieve.php" method="post">
<input type="text" id="lol2" name="lol2" value="" />

<input type="Submit">
</form>

Это часть моего кода JavaScript и HTML.Я взял значение переменных (tablink и tabtitle) и присвоил им идентификаторы типа (lol и card) в HTML.

Я хочу сделать то же самое с моей переменной PHP ($ row ['name']) и назначитьэто id 'lol2'.Как мне это сделать?

1 Ответ

0 голосов
/ 07 марта 2019

Если я правильно понимаю, вы хотите поместить значение вашей переменной $row['name'] во вход?

Если это так, вы можете вывести его в атрибуте value ввода, используя echo:

<input type="hidden" id="lol2" name="lol2" value="<? echo $row['name']; ?>" /> 

Предполагая, что у вас может быть более одной строки, вы можете добавить счетчик, который увеличивается после каждого цикла while, создающего lol2,lol3,lol4..., и перемещать цикл в тело формы, которая создает input с каждым циклом.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...